Prep Time: 20 Minutes Cook Time: 20 Minutes |
Ready In: 40 Minutes Servings: 30 |
|
Classic pumpkin bars are a staple for fall get-togethers and always disappear at potlucks and parties.Sandra McKenzie, Braham, Minnesota Ingredients:
2 cups king arthur unbleached all-purpose flour |
1-1/2 cups sugar |
2 teaspoons baking powder |
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on |
1 teaspoon baking soda |
1/4 teaspoon salt |
1/4 teaspoon ground cloves |
4 eggs |
1 can (15 ounces) solid-pack pumpkin |
1 cup canola oil |
cream cheese frosting: |
1/2 cup butter, softened |
2 packages (3 ounces each) cream cheese, softened |
2 teaspoons vanilla extract |
4 cups confectioners' sugar |
30 pumpkin-shaped candies |
Directions:
1. In a large bowl, combine the first seven ingredients. In another bowl, combine the eggs, pumpkin and oil; stir into dry ingredients. Spread into a greased 15-in. x 10-in. x 1-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 18-22 minutes or until a toothpick inserted near the center com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ack. 2. For frosting, in a large bowl, beat the butter, cream cheese and vanilla until smooth. Gradually add confectionersâ sugar; mix well. Spread over top. Cut into 30 bars; top each bar with a pumpkin candy. Yield: 2-1/2 dozen. |
